DEPARTMENT OF LABOR

Employment and Training Administration

[TA-W-56,277]


Glenshaw Glass Company, Glenshaw, PA; Notice of Termination of 
Investigation

    Pursuant to section 221 of the Trade Act of 1974, as amended, an 
investigation was initiated on January 3, 2005, in response to a 
petition filed by the United Steelworkers of America on behalf of 
workers at Glenshaw Glass Company, Glenshaw, Pennsylvania. Workers at 
the subject plant produced glass containers. The plant shut down on 
November 22, 2004.
    The present petitioner represents a subgroup of workers at the 
facility who were engaged in the maintenance and repair of mold 
equipment for the production of glass containers.
    The Department of Labor issued a negative determination applicable 
to all workers at the subject facility on December 1, 2004 (TA-W-
55,898). No new information or change in circumstances is evident which 
would result in a reversal of the Department's previous determination. 
Consequently, further investigation would serve no purpose, and the 
investigation has been terminated.

    Signed in Washington, DC, this 28th day of January, 2005.
